    Some suggestions...
    When formatting in Word, I always recommend clicking the ¶ button to toggle ON the view of non-printing characters. This will give you cues about formatting that are otherwise easy to overlook: for example, is a paragraph indented by a paragraph indent value in the Format Paragraph dialog or just by the user pressing the Tab key? You will see the tab symbol if is the latter, but not for the former. Moreover, if you choose to show all formatting marks (Options > Display > Show all formatting marks), the ¶ toggle will include a small black square in the margin for any paragraphs that have invisible paragraph attributes like “Keep With Next”. Even better, if you double-click on such a mark, the applicable tab in the dialog box will be displayed.
    For this video, if you had pressed Shift-F1, the “Reveal Formatting” pane would have been presented to show exactly what formatting was in effect for any given selection.
    At ~2:45, you seem puzzled by the apparent switched inside & outside margins, but you are overlooking the fact that the two page view you selected is not intended to display spreads. A first page in a duplex book will always be the recto (right) face; even pages are verso (left); odd are recto. To show this more effectively, you could have chosen to display 3 pages with the Zoom dialog: that would show the 1st page as shown in your video, but the 2nd and 3rd pages would then show as facing spreads - and the gutter would be more obvious because it would be on the inside of the facing pages.
    Finally, if I am going to format a whole book, I always start by rationalizing the styles in the underlying template. In your video, the TOC styles changed when you altered the attributes of the title because they were probably “based on” that style. If you take the time up front to set up the styles to have the formatting you want *and* behave together in a consistent manner, you can get to a finished consistent look much more efficiently.     7 minutes in and you looked stumped as to why it was indented, but when you opened the paragraph spacing window, it was set to (none). Then around the 7:15 mark, a space was added to the paragraph when you changed it to .3 indent. But if you went to the paragraph window, there is an option that you check off that says, " Don't add space between paragraphs of the same style." If you clicked that box and checked it off, it would have resolved the problem; at least for the part you highlighted.
